Of course it’s Lively, the actress and new mother-of-three, not her on-screen late-aughts persona, who was seen out for a walk with her husband, Ryan Reynolds, earlier this week. The couple dressed the part of smartly bundled-up New Yorkers fully prepared to take on the cold, as Lively opted for a green parka, leggings, a cozy beanie, and striped scarf. It’s practical! It’s warm! It’s the type of outfit your mom would be proud of you for wearing so you don’t catch a cold out there. And since she’s always on the pulse of a comfy sneaker trend, I couldn’t help but notice Lively’s choice of footwear — a leather take on the classic Vans Sk8-Hi Top sneakers.
